On Wed, 2009-07-15 at 11:38 +0200, Corentin Chary wrote:
> Hi,
> Here is two patch to add support for UBI and UBIFS in libblkid
> With that, if you type "blkid" it will show you UBIFS filesystem.
> 
> The thing is that I'm not sure this patch is really usefull as UBIFS
> is a "nodev" filesystem, and it doesn't deal with block devices.
> 
> I first started theses patch to be able to do stuff like:
> mount /dev/ubi0_0 /mnt/test but we need to patch UBIFS for that.

Should not be difficult to implement in UBIFS.

> So, do you think we should be able to do that ? If it's ok, these
> two patch are a first step.

No comments from my side, I do not use the library so I cannot
really comment on this.
